SQLink Group is an Israel-based provider of software development and IT services that delivers end-to-end technology solutions. Founded in 1994 as a software house, the group has grown to offer a comprehensive set of IT services under one roof. Its client roster spans financial institutions, government ministries, and major technology and telecommunications companies, including Bank Leumi, Bank Hapoalim, Microsoft, Cisco, eBay, Bezeq, Teva, and the IDF. The organization emphasizes deep IT expertise and a track record of managing complex projects.

Based in Ramat Gan in the Tel Aviv region, the group employs a large team of IT professionals. In 2024 it expanded by acquiring InterJet, and in 2023 it appointed Shelley Mahrez as VP of Technologies and Business Development.
